[quote=Anonymous]-also traveled w/ my twins when they were very young. -did not buy extra seats. -booked bulkhead, that way they can stand and bounce in front of you for part of the trip -made joke pre-apologizing to people around us when we boarded (I swear, that helped!) -tell flight attendants when you board it's your first trip with them -check on the website when you buy tickets that you need extra help. have the cart waiting for you to take you between gates or to baggage claim -check stroller at gate. i've never had a problem w/ that -yes, you will have to walk them up and down the aisles when you can. also do some exercises with them on your lap. Try to get as much energy out as possible b/f you board, ignore others and let them go wild in the waiting area --i've never had to use the 'leash' thing --read what the parenting sites have to say about flying and ear pain, and follow the advice --bring brand new toys as distractions It is not awful. We found it totally doable. I'm sure it varies by kids as obviously each one is different, but although there were surely unpleasant moments it was not anything that would warrant me warning you not to go [/quote]
